Dillon-Malta 230 kV Electric Transmission Line

White River National Forest Summit, Colorado East Zone/Dillon Ranger District

Reissuance of special use permit to Xcel Energy for the existing 230kV electric transmission line from Dillon Substation, to the Malta Substation. The permit was originally issued in 1978, reissued in 1983, and expired in 2008.

Location

The project includes approximately 20 miles of an existing 230kV overhead electric transmission line from the Dillon Substation (near the Summit County Landfill), to the Malta Substation.
